@kelliamber I never tried it before now, I'm very intrigued by it! I have taught toddlers and preschoolers to read for over a decade, my oldest son learned at 2. The last group I taught I had two three year old little girls that were able to learn to read but couldn't identify their letters ( mind you this was after 26 weeks of going through each letter and months of review). Had I tried this method instead it probably would have been easier on them and me. The little boys in the same group who were two not only identified all their letters but also could read. I like trying different methods in teaching, because not all kids learn the same way.

@angelao777, the school I worked for used s program called Riggs where you literally teach the 4 sounds letter a makes rather than 'this is letter A'
I've definitely seen this method help with my oldest when he comes across unfamiliar words 👍🏻

My oldest who will be 6 next week started reading at 3 years. We did the whole labeling the house, Cvc site words, word family's, read to dog program through the library-there's so much out there to foster reading!! Keep it up!
